Transaction 32dd76b2780670ebb6fec576929aa4d60e9e2b2457c093eefbc562038f5f38ee

1 Input
2 Outputs
  • 32dd76b2780670ebb6fec576929aa4d60e9e2b2457c093eefbc562038f5f38ee:0
  • value  1043633
    address  3Mvek2qWR9fPpXwAfR4ZmNjV9Uc8DuW2zy
  • 32dd76b2780670ebb6fec576929aa4d60e9e2b2457c093eefbc562038f5f38ee:1
  • value  5985
    address  1pwyBCLdMYMkCdTPU8tKUq67Zr1z5cCr4